Importer of Takom/Blitz products, Bachmann Europe, has advised us of new 1/35 scale items, which should be on sale in the UK by this May-June:

PKTAK02151 V-1 Flying Bomb w/ Interior £32.99
An ever-present danger throughout southern England and the Low Countries from mid-1944 to the war’s end, the dreaded V-1 flying bomb has been kitted by Takom, with full interior detail. The kit offers a clear fuselage and wing, as well opaque styrene alternatives, along with a wheeled trolley, photo-etched metal details and the choice of four schemes.

PKTAK02152 V-1 Flying Bomb Launch Site £89.99
If you really fancy building Takom’s 1/35 ‘Doodlebug’ flying bomb, but want to make more of it in display terms, the company will also release a combined package offering the weapon itself, along with its launch ramp, starter steam catapult and spare launch piston. Also provided are photo-etched brass details and markings for four different V-1s.

PKTAK08008 Jagdtiger 2 in 1 128mm PaK L66 / 88mm PaK L71 £51.99
Germany’s mighty Sd.Kfz.186 Jagdtiger (Hunting Tiger) has now been kitted by Takom‘s sub-brand Blitz, in 2 in 1 format, allowing the employment of either 128mm PaK L66 or 88mm PaK L71 guns. Hatches can be posed open or closed, there are link-and-length tracks (with an assembly jig), PE parts and a PaK L66 metal barrel. Choose from four different colour schemes.

PKTAK08009 StuH 42 & StuG III Ausf G Early Prodution 2 in 1 £41.99
Having already released a 2 in 1 late-production boxing of the StuH 42 and StuG III (see a review with video here), Blitz is now bringing us the early-production vehicles, again in 2 in 1 format. Highlights include open/closed hatches, link-and-length tracks, PE components and the choice of four colour schemes.
